Tony and I are so excited to meet the new potential leaders. We hope to give them every opportunity to succeed so we are running a 6 week workshop to prepare leaders & hosts. It is kind of like a Pre-Growth Groups … er… Growth Group! Our hope is to give leaders and hosts an authentic opportunity to get to know each other and build relationships with one another. I am aware that one thing that can happen and add to leader/host burnout is the difficulty in building “horizontal” relationships. As leaders, it can be hard to be real with others about the challenges of facilitating a group. Now, since they will meet each other in advance, we hope they will utilize these relationships to be praying for one another, supporting each other, and even championing one another’s groups! During the 6 weeks, we will model several different group types as well as go through the basics of leading and hosting. One week we’ll do a DVD group, the next we’ll do a book study, the next a Game Night, and so on. By the 4th week, we’ll ask them all to come prepared with their ideas for their groups, ask questions and get ready.
